Medium difficulty. Distance Main route 22 miles (35.5 km); shorter routes 7 miles (11 km) or 12 miles (19 km)

A moderate to challenging 22 mile ride, with two optional shorter routes. This route takes in a 16th century village, Devon’s finest prehistoric hillfort and evidence of whetstone mining. One of eight cycle routes in the Blackdown Hills National Landscape – Route 2

Look out for:

  • Broadhembury: probably the most complete 16th century village in Devon.
  • Hembury Hillfort: the finest prehistoric hillfort in Devon with massive defensive ramparts. Access via the public footpath off the A373.
  • Blackborough: whetstones used for sharpening tools were mined here in the 18th century.
